Ejemplo n.º 1
0
         $operations->session_menu = "sub";
         $operations->saveSesssion();
         //                $operations->res_arry = $operations->getGcolectors($receiver->getMessage(), $sessiondetails["latitude"], $sessiondetails["longitude"]);
         //                $log->WriteLog($receiver->getMessage()."\nLon");
         //                $log->WriteLog($sessiondetails["longitude"]."\nLat");
         //                $log->WriteLog($sessiondetails["latitude"]);
         $sender->ussd($sessionId, "Conform Your Alert:\n1. Yes \n2. No", $address);
     }
     break;
 case "sub":
     $respons_no = $receiver->getMessage();
     if ($respons_no == "1" || $respons_no == "01") {
         $operations->session_menu = "main";
         $operations->saveSesssion();
         $paramarry = array("number" => $address, "latitude" => $sessiondetails["latitude"], "longitude" => $sessiondetails["longitude"], "type" => "Fire", "alert_time" => $sessiondetails["created_at"]);
         $operations->setAlert($paramarry);
         $rep_msg = "Your alert is recived. We will take the necessary action soon. Emergency No : 011-1234567";
         $sms_sender = new SMSSender($SMS_SERVER_URL, $APP_ID, $PASSWORD);
         $sms_sender->sms($rep_msg, $address);
     } else {
         if ($respons_no == "2" || $respons_no == "02") {
             $operations->session_menu = "main";
             $operations->saveSesssion();
             $rep_msg = "Your alert is Canceled. Emergency No : 011-1234567";
             $sms_sender = new SMSSender($SMS_SERVER_URL, $APP_ID, $PASSWORD);
             $sms_sender->sms($rep_msg, $address);
             $operations->closeConn();
         } else {
             $operations->session_menu = "main";
             $operations->saveSesssion();
             $rep_msg = "Your responce is Wrong. Emergency No : 011-1234567";